Abstract

A method and apparatus processes multi-channel audio by encoding, transmitting or recording “dry” audio tracks or “stems” in synchronous relationship with time-variable metadata controlled by a content producer and representing a desired degree and quality of diffusion. Audio tracks are compressed and transmitted in connection with synchronized metadata representing diffusion and preferably also mix and delay parameters. The separation of audio stems from diffusion metadata facilitates the customization of playback at the receiver, taking into account the characteristics of local playback environment.

Claims (17)

1. A method for decoding an encoded digital audio signal containing audio data and a plurality of metadata parameters, comprising:

demultiplexing the encoded digital audio signal to unpack the plurality of metadata parameters from the encoded digital audio signal and separate the audio data into a plurality of audio channels;

decoding and processing the plurality of metadata parameters to determine which channels of the plurality of audio channels are to be filtered to obtain selected channels;

decoding the audio data of the encoded digital audio signal to obtain a decoded audio signal;

processing the selected channels of the plurality of audio channels to include a spatially diffuse effect to obtain filtered audio channels;

receiving playback parameters defining a unique local acoustic environment that impacts the spatially diffuse effect to compensate for spatially diffuse deviations that occur when the decoded audio signal is played back in the unique local acoustic environment;

mixing the filtered audio channels based on the plurality of metadata parameters and the playback parameters to obtain output audio channels; and

playing back the output audio channels in the unique local acoustic environment.

2. The method of claim 1 , further comprising processing the encoded digital audio signal prior to encoding with a perceptually diffuse audio effect configured in response to at least one of the plurality of metadata parameters.

3. The method of claim 1 , further comprising playing back the decoded audio signal over a monitoring system for verification of the spatially diffuse effect.

4. The method of claim 1 , wherein decoding the plurality of metadata parameters further comprises:

obtaining at least one parameter from the plurality of metadata parameters representative of a reverberation decay time constant; and

configuring a reverberation effect in accordance with the reverberation decay time constant.

5. The method of claim 4 , wherein decoding the plurality of metadata parameters further comprises:

obtaining at least a second parameter from the plurality of metadata parameters that represents a desired reverberation density; and

configuring the reverberation effect to approximate the desired reverberation density.

6. The method of claim 5 , wherein decoding the plurality of metadata parameters further comprises obtaining at least one further parameter from the plurality of metadata parameters that represents a comb filter characteristic chosen from a set of count, length in stages, and gains for a set of feedback comb filters.
